Serdyuk with 5 goals in 3 games ... best goalgetter in the league so far! can anyone tell me more about his progress/development?

Really skillful and quite feisty. Nice IQ and knows where to go on ice. But for his size he needs to become a better skater. He is not bad, but at ~5'10 and light he needs to be quicker on feet going forward to make the cut at a higher level. Also needs to work a "bit" on D. He works hard there but sometimes gets a bit lost from what I have seen.
